发点小牢骚。都是个人的体会和感想,没有对错,更没有是非。角度不一样,经历不一样,体会也不一样。体会冲突的话,权当作娱乐吧。
我是一个特别喜欢书的人,当然也特别喜欢看书。一直都有个体会,从概率上来说——并且这个概率很大——看国外的书,总是让我感觉很爽,而看国内作者写的书,总有种骂娘的感觉。这是我自己个人的体会:国内的书,组织混乱,很多地方总给人东拼西凑的感觉,知识点重复讲,总是不自觉地热衷于塞给你...
分类:
其他 时间:
2015-02-04 13:02:36
收藏:
0 评论:
0 赞:
0 阅读:
214
upstart官方的修改server的方法说明了三种方法可以实现这样的功能:
在11.44 Disabling a Job from Automatically Starting章节中,说明了这三种方法:
从Upstart 0.6.7版本开始,要使Upstart的自动启动一个任务的功能失效,可以通过两种方法进行实现:
1、修改任务或服务的自动启动脚本的名称*.conf为名称结尾为...
分类:
其他 时间:
2015-02-04 13:02:25
收藏:
0 评论:
0 赞:
0 阅读:
234
Android中,Activity和Fragment之间传递对象,可以通过将对象序列化并存入Bundle或者Intent中进行传递,也可以将对象转化为JSON字符串,进行传递。
序列化对象可以使用Java的Serializable的接口、Parcelable接口。转化成JSON字符串,可以使用Gson等库。
1.Serializable
Model
...
分类:
移动平台 时间:
2015-02-04 13:02:06
收藏:
0 评论:
0 赞:
0 阅读:
393
导入第三方一些类库后,出现一些警告就是某些方法被弃用了:
如:
- (CGSize)sizeWithFont:(UIFont *)font constrainedToSize:(CGSize)size lineBreakMode:(NSLineBreakMode)lineBreakMode
NS_DEPRECATED_IOS(2_0,
7_0, "Use -boundingRectWith...
分类:
其他 时间:
2015-02-04 13:02:02
收藏:
0 评论:
0 赞:
0 阅读:
319
Java多线程之线程的控制
线程中的7 种非常重要的状态:
初始New、可运行Runnable、运行Running、阻塞Blocked、锁池lock_pool、等待队列wait_pool、结束Dead
如果将“锁池”和“等待队列”都看成是“阻塞”状态的特殊情况,那么可以将线程归纳为5个状态:
新建,就绪,运行,阻塞,死亡。
...
分类:
编程语言 时间:
2015-02-04 13:02:01
收藏:
0 评论:
0 赞:
0 阅读:
301
ApplicationContext ac1 = new FileSystemXmlApplicationContext("com/spark/system/applicationContext.xml");//如果配置文件放在文件系统的目录下则优先使用该方式
//com/spark/system/applicationContext.xml等价于"file:com/spark/system/a...
分类:
移动平台 时间:
2015-02-04 13:01:35
收藏:
0 评论:
0 赞:
0 阅读:
666
题目大意:
有一片供奶牛滑雪的滑雪场,可供滑雪的区域是W(宽)*L(长)的矩阵。上边有W*L个点。规定
奶牛从一个点只能向它上、下、左、右相邻的并且高度不大于它的点运动。现在想要在某些
点对之间架设缆车,使得奶牛可以从较低的地方想较高的地方运动,那么问题来了:最少需
要多少辆这样的缆车就可以使奶牛从每个点运动到可供滑雪区域的每个角落。
思路:
把奶牛符合从点u移动到点v的条件当做一条单向边。那么所有点和边就可以构成有向图。根
据奶牛可以从点u移动到邻近并且高度不大于它的点v,可以分为两种情况:(1)点v比...
分类:
其他 时间:
2015-02-04 13:01:25
收藏:
0 评论:
0 赞:
0 阅读:
305
在这篇文章中(参见 android中如何下载文件并显示下载进度 )我们讲到了如何下载文件的问题,今天我介绍如何实现应用的自动更新,其中下载apk模块用到了前一篇文章中的知识。当然这只是一个实现的框架,你需要根据自己的需求是改变一些细节。
自动更新的原理
其实就是客户端将自己的版本号与服务端的版本号进行比对,版本号小于服务端则意味着有新版本,当然服务端的版本号是需要人工放上去的。
...
分类:
移动平台 时间:
2015-02-04 13:01:16
收藏:
0 评论:
0 赞:
0 阅读:
373
http://acm.hdu.edu.cn/showproblem.php?pid=4324
Problem Description
Recently, scientists find that there is love between any of two people. For example, between A and B, if A don’t love B, then...
分类:
其他 时间:
2015-02-04 13:01:06
收藏:
0 评论:
0 赞:
0 阅读:
232
RGB颜色与16进制色以及透明色是我们在开发经常要用到的,不太明白可以花几分钟看看:
RGB色彩模式是工业界的一种颜色标准,是通过对红(R)、绿(G)、蓝(B)三个颜色通道的变化以及它们相互之间的叠加来得到各式各样的颜色的,RGB即是代表红、绿、蓝三个通道的颜色,这个标准几乎包括了人类视力所能感知的所有颜色,是目前运用最广的颜色系统之一。
透明色:是指这种颜色的...
分类:
其他 时间:
2015-02-04 13:00:55
收藏:
0 评论:
0 赞:
0 阅读:
631
[objc.io]理解UIScrollView思维导图整理...
分类:
其他 时间:
2015-02-04 13:00:49
收藏:
0 评论:
0 赞:
0 阅读:
349
//
// ViewController.swift
// 项目之获取图片
//
// Created by
悦兑科技 on 15/2/4.
// Copyright (c) 2015年 BSY. All rights reserved.
//
import UIKit
class ViewController:
UIV...
分类:
编程语言 时间:
2015-02-04 13:00:47
收藏:
0 评论:
0 赞:
0 阅读:
514
对于任一整数n,符号函数sign(n)的定义如下:
请编写程序计算该函数对任一输入整数的值。
输入格式:
输入在一行中给出整数n。
输出格式:
在一行中按照格式“sign(n) = 函数值”输出该整数n对应的函数值。
输入样例 1:
10
输出样例 1:
sign(10) = 1
输入样例 2:
0
输出样例 2:
s...
分类:
其他 时间:
2015-02-04 13:00:05
收藏:
0 评论:
0 赞:
0 阅读:
326
Add Binary
Total Accepted: 31178 Total
Submissions: 124110My Submissions
Question
Solution
Given two binary strings, return their sum (also a binary string).
For example,
a = "1...
分类:
其他 时间:
2015-02-04 12:59:55
收藏:
0 评论:
0 赞:
0 阅读:
141
显式清除
任何时候,你都可以显式地清除缓存项,而不是等到它被回收:
个别清除:Cache.invalidate(key)
批量清除:Cache.invalidateAll(keys)
清除所有缓存项:Cache.invalidateAll()
移除监听器
通过CacheBuilder.removalListener(RemovalListener),你可...
分类:
其他 时间:
2015-02-04 12:59:45
收藏:
0 评论:
0 赞:
0 阅读:
361
在研究网路上找到的rt2860v2版本的无线驱动的时候发现配置项里面没有对外置PA的支持,感觉很奇怪,首先怀疑是芯片本身是不是不支持,但是查看mt7620a的数据手册里面明明是有外置PA的支持的,其次想到可能我从网上获取的驱动源码是被阉割过的,找了几份都是一样,后来下到一个原厂的SDK,make menuconfig是可以看到有对外置PA支持的,于是从原厂的SDK中把驱动又做了一遍简单的移植,我哩...
分类:
其他 时间:
2015-02-04 12:59:36
收藏:
0 评论:
0 赞:
0 阅读:
235
PTQL (进程表查询语言)
Hyperic SIGAR 提供一种定位进程的机制,叫做进程表查询语言。所有的操作系统都会给运行的进程分配一个PID,但是这个进程号是一个随机数字,当你每次启动某个程序的时候,这个进程号是随机可变的。所以我们不能用进程号来定位程序, PTQL 使用的是进程的属性值来定位程序,这些属性值是一致不变的。
PTQL 语法
PTQL 查询必须遵循的格式:
...
分类:
其他 时间:
2015-02-04 12:59:25
收藏:
0 评论:
0 赞:
0 阅读:
779
看一段代码:
package com.example.threaddemo;
import android.os.Bundle;
import android.os.Handler;
import android.app.Activity;
import android.util.Log;
import android.view.Menu;
public class ThreadDemo e...
分类:
移动平台 时间:
2015-02-04 12:59:15
收藏:
0 评论:
0 赞:
0 阅读:
246
我是在Ubuntu下测试的,其他的系统参考,操作是一样的
看到这个提示了,就应该想到是端口占用
我们先 netstat -lnp|grep 80 看看有没有占用端口的程序(记得用root权限执行,不然显示不完全)
然后看命令的下一行,有没有 LISTEN (进程ID)/(进程名)
如果有,kill 掉那个进程 ID,再尝试启动 Apache
如果 kill...
分类:
Web开发 时间:
2015-02-04 12:59:05
收藏:
0 评论:
0 赞:
0 阅读:
508
以前总以为注解就是一个注释, 就是这几天突然看到了人人网的开源的开发, 里面用到了spring、还有annotation。 见到这么大规模的使用注解
确实在这个地方使用比较合适, 既可以使用spring, 又可以少写一个dao的实现类, 在开发效率上自然会有提高, 而且看上去更加明了。 是个
比自己想的程序自动生成的办法更简洁。 所以特别了解了下究竟什么是annotation, 以前想...
分类:
其他 时间:
2015-02-04 12:58:55
收藏:
0 评论:
0 赞:
0 阅读:
301